Lead Qualification Strategies for Better Sales Results
Generating large volumes of leads means nothing if those leads lack the intent, budget, or fit to become paying customers. A disciplined lead scoring and qualification framework separates high-intent, sales-ready leads from early-stage prospects who need more nurturing. Here's how to qualify leads effectively:
- How Pain Point Analysis Improves Lead Quality: Understand the problems your leads are facing and determine if your product or service is the right solution. Assess Budget: Use budget qualification questions, pricing page engagement data, and discovery call conversations to filter out prospects who cannot afford your solution before they consume valuable sales resources. Budget qualification combined with authority, need, and timeline assessment—the classic BANT lead qualification methodology—gives sales teams a clear picture of each lead's conversion potential. Measuring Lead Engagement and Purchase Intent: High lead scores signal strong purchase intent, allowing your sales team to prioritize outreach to the warmest, most conversion-ready prospects in your pipeline. Combining interest evaluation with pain point identification and budget qualification gives your sales team a complete, three-dimensional view of each lead's quality and conversion likelihood.
